Spring Integration

org.springframework.integration.config
Class ServiceActivatorFactoryBean

java.lang.Object
  extended by org.springframework.integration.config.AbstractSimpleMessageHandlerFactoryBean<MessageHandler>
      extended by org.springframework.integration.config.ServiceActivatorFactoryBean
All Implemented Interfaces:
org.springframework.beans.factory.BeanFactoryAware, org.springframework.beans.factory.FactoryBean<MessageHandler>

public class ServiceActivatorFactoryBean
extends AbstractSimpleMessageHandlerFactoryBean<MessageHandler>

FactoryBean for creating ServiceActivatingHandler instances.

Since:
2.0
Author:
Mark Fisher

Constructor Summary
ServiceActivatorFactoryBean()
           
 
Method Summary
protected  MessageHandler createHandler()
           
 void setExpression(org.springframework.expression.Expression expression)
           
 void setExpressionString(java.lang.String expressionString)
           
 void setRequiresReply(java.lang.Boolean requiresReply)
           
 void setSendTimeout(java.lang.Long sendTimeout)
           
 void setTargetMethodName(java.lang.String targetMethodName)
           
 void setTargetObject(java.lang.Object targetObject)
           
 
Methods inherited from class org.springframework.integration.config.AbstractSimpleMessageHandlerFactoryBean
createHandlerInternal, getBeanFactory, getObject, getObjectType, isSingleton, setBeanFactory, setOrder, setOutputChannel
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ServiceActivatorFactoryBean

public ServiceActivatorFactoryBean()
Method Detail

setSendTimeout

public void setSendTimeout(java.lang.Long sendTimeout)

setRequiresReply

public void setRequiresReply(java.lang.Boolean requiresReply)

setTargetObject

public void setTargetObject(java.lang.Object targetObject)

setTargetMethodName

public void setTargetMethodName(java.lang.String targetMethodName)

setExpressionString

public void setExpressionString(java.lang.String expressionString)

setExpression

public void setExpression(org.springframework.expression.Expression expression)

createHandler

protected MessageHandler createHandler()
Specified by:
createHandler in class AbstractSimpleMessageHandlerFactoryBean<MessageHandler>

Spring Integration